2C2G云服务器的应用场景与能力分析
结论:2核2G内存的云服务器适用于轻量级应用、个人项目、测试环境和小型网站,但性能有限,不适合高并发或资源密集型任务。
1. 基础性能评估
- CPU(2核):适合处理低负载任务,如静态网站、小型数据库、开发测试等,但多线程性能较弱。
- 内存(2G):能运行轻量级服务(如Nginx、MySQL),但需优化配置,避免内存溢出。
- 适用系统:推荐轻量级Linux发行版(如Alpine、Debian)或Windows Server Core(无GUI)。
2. 典型应用场景
(1)个人网站与博客
- 静态网站(Hugo、Hexo)+ Nginx/Apache。
- 动态博客(WordPress)需优化数据库(如SQLite替代MySQL)。
- 注意:流量超过日均1000IP时可能需升级配置。
(2)开发与测试环境
- 运行Docker容器(如Jenkins、GitLab Runner)。
- 搭建Python/Node.js后端API测试服务。
- 限制:仅支持少量容器同时运行,需关闭不必要的服务。
(3)轻量级数据库与缓存
- MySQL/MariaDB(建议限制连接数)或SQLite。
- Redis缓存(占用内存低,适合会话存储)。
- 关键点:避免复杂查询或大数据量操作,否则易崩溃。
(4)企业办公工具
- 内网Git仓库(Gitea)、文档Wiki(Wiki.js)。
- X_X服务器(OpenX_X/)。
- 优势:成本低,适合小微企业或团队协作。
(5)自动化与爬虫
- 定时任务(Crontab)+ Python脚本(数据采集)。
- 微信机器人、Telegram Bot等轻量级自动化工具。
3. 不适合的场景
- 高并发Web服务:如电商大促、直播平台。
- 大型数据库:MySQL数据量超1GB或频繁事务处理。
- 虚拟化/游戏服务器:资源不足导致卡顿。
4. 优化建议
- 启用Swap分区:缓解内存不足(但会降低性能)。
- 使用CDN:减轻服务器流量压力(如Cloudflare)。
- 精简服务:关闭非必要进程,选择轻量级软件(如SQLite替代MySQL)。
总结:2C2G云服务器是性价比高的入门选择,适合 轻量级应用和测试,但需合理规划资源。若业务增长,建议升级至4C4G以上配置。
轻量云Cloud